Kabul’s minister killed 1 person and injured 3 people
A spokesman said Thursday that an explosion at a government ministry compound in Kabul killed one person and three others were injured.
Mohammad Kamal Afghan, spokesman for the Ministry of Urban Development and Housing, said a man attempted to conduct an attack within the compound but was killed by the guards before reaching the target.
The spokesman said that the explosion caused casualties due to the incident. He did not clarify the source of the explosion, nor provided more details.

No one immediately claimed responsibility for the attempted attack.
At least five people were killed on Tuesday, seven of whom were injured in a bomb attack near a bank in Kunduz, the northern province. The Islamic State Group later claimed responsibility for the attack, although they gave higher casualties.
